  • The situation of intersex people in medical procedures [Elektronski vir] : special report
    In accordance with Article 22 of the Protection against Discrimination Act (hereinafter: PADA), the Advocate of the Principle of Equality (hereinafter: Advocate) shall report to the National Assembly ... of the Republic of Slovenia about their work and findings on the existence of discrimination involving specific groups of people with certain personal grounds in the framework of special reports. The present Report serves to draw the attention of the legislator and the public to the importance of respecting human rights and equal rights of persons born with such physical characteristics that – according to established medical and/or societal norms – their sex cannot be defined as female or male. The Advocate's decision to focus on the situation of intersex people in medical procedures was based on thematic resolutions of the Parliamentary Assembly of the Council of Europe1 (2017) and the European Parliament2 (2019). The resolutions tackle, among other things, the issue of the protection of human rights, more specifically equal rights of intersex people in medical procedures, and highlight the problem of medicalisation and pathologisation of intersexuality. /// Based on the available information, the Advocate formulated several recommendations of a systemic character, intended for the executive branch, responsible for planning and implementing policies (the Government and competent ministries), as well as health-care institutions and the health and medical professionals, who are directly in contact with intersex people.
